Good things to know

Which word is more common?

Unselfish is more commonly used than selfless in everyday language and is often used to describe everyday acts of kindness.

What’s the difference in the tone of formality between selfless and unselfish?

Both selfless and unselfish are relatively formal words that are appropriate for use in academic or professional contexts.
